RE: The :censored: have gone and painted it the wrong colour - XFullFatTim - 13-10-2014 04:29pm Evoque is still very popular, more so now with the 9 speed auto, so they will be able to shift on the car that was misordered very quickly (they may even have a customer lined up for it now!). If you are happy with the Indus car then whatever you do do not let them know, go into the showroom and lay your cards on the line - dealers have a quite large margin so start at 10% off and do not go down, list any dealer fit accessories you like and see what they will do on those and of course you absolutely need to have the Service pack for free ............... free paint protections and wheel and trye if they offer that as a paid option. RE: The :censored: have gone and painted it the wrong colour - m_101 - 15-10-2014 03:09pm I agree with XFFT I would be asking for at least a 10% discount and some free dealer fit accessories (mud flaps for starters, plus a set of side steps).
